How Do I Prioritize Features in UX Design?

Understanding Feature Prioritization

When designing a website or app, you can’t implement every feature at once. Prioritizing features ensures that the most important elements—those that provide the best user experience and business value—are developed first.

Without a clear prioritization strategy, projects can become unfocused, time-consuming, and costly. A structured approach helps teams make data-driven decisions and create a seamless UX.

Why Is Feature Prioritization Important?

  • Enhances User Experience – Focuses on features that users actually need.
  • Saves Time & Resources – Prevents unnecessary development work.
  • Boosts Conversion Rates – Prioritizing user-friendly elements improves engagement and sales.
  • Improves SEO Performance – A well-structured UX leads to lower bounce rates, which helps with SEO rankings.

How to Prioritize UX Features

1. Identify Business & User Goals

Before choosing features, define the main goals of your product. Ask:

  • What is the primary objective of the website or app?
  • Who are the target users?
  • What problems does the product solve?

For example, if you’re designing an e-commerce store, the key goal might be to increase sales by simplifying the checkout process.

2. Gather User Feedback

Use user research methods like:

  • Surveys & Polls – Ask users about their preferences.
  • Usability Testing – Observe how users interact with existing features.
  • Customer Support Data – Analyze user complaints and requests.

3. Use Feature Prioritization Frameworks

(A) MoSCoW Method

Categorize features into:

  • Must-Have – Essential for functionality (e.g., mobile responsiveness).
  • Should-Have – Important but not critical (e.g., dark mode).
  • Could-Have – Nice to have, but optional (e.g., animated elements).
  • Won’t-Have – Features that can be postponed or removed.

(B) RICE Scoring

Rate features based on:

  • Reach – How many users will benefit?
  • Impact – How much value does it add?
  • Confidence – How certain are you about the impact?
  • Effort – How much time/resources will it take?

The higher the score, the more urgent the feature.

4. Analyze Competitor Strategies

Check how successful competitors structure their UX. Look at:

  • Navigation menus
  • Checkout flows
  • Search functionality

For example, if competitor sites load faster, consider improving your website speed.

5. Consider Technical Feasibility

Some features may sound great but can be too complex or expensive to implement immediately. Work with developers to assess technical limitations and focus on achievable features first.

6. Test & Iterate Continuously

Prioritization isn’t a one-time process. Keep testing and optimizing based on:

  • A/B testing results
  • User behavior analytics
  • Market trends

Check out our content writing services if you need compelling UX copy for your site!

Final Thoughts

Prioritizing UX features helps you deliver value faster, improve engagement, and enhance SEO rankings. Using structured methods like MoSCoW or RICE, you can make smart decisions that benefit both users and your business.

Need help improving your website’s UX? Let Social Media Max guide you!

📞 Call us at 0161 399 3517
📧 Email: Syed_66@hotmail.com
🌐 Visit: Social Media Max

Leave a Reply

Your email address will not be published. Required fields are marked *

Based in West Yorkshine, We provides affordable social media management to small businesses. Get in touch to see how we can help improve your brand awareness and drive sales.

© 2024 Created with Social Media Max

Scroll to Top